Predictology – Full Review

 

Predictology is a database of resources and statistics for football betting, allowing you to quickly and easily build your own profitable football betting systems or use those developed by the Predictology team.

We previously had a look at Predictology last year but they have made considerable improvements to it since then, including adding an AI prediction engine and doubling the number of leagues and markets covered so we thought we’d take another look at it. 

There are a whole range of systems and strategies you can use with Predictology, but for the purposes of this review we just used the “System Predictions” from their Daily Digest e-mail to keep things simple and have something any member can follow. 

These System Predictions are derived from various systems including lay the draw, laying home/away favourites, backing overs, league-specific strategies and more. 

We are pleased to report that these selections performed very well during our three month trial netting 38 points profit at a return on investment of 11%

That would be £1900 profit at £50 per selection, a very nice bit of extra income. 

For some reason we came out with slightly different results to the official ones, which is unusual. We didn’t manage to figure out exactly why in the end. It may have been down to different settings and leagues used, but either way it didn’t make much difference as we ended up with 90% or more of the same selections and similar results to the official Predictology ones.

There were quite a large number of selections with over 350 during our trial, which is a good sample size. 

The advised staking is a little unusual, with one point risked on the back/lay selections apart from the lay the draw selections which are just one point lay bets, so the risk can be quite a bit higher (depending on the odds). 

Anyway, it all worked out well in the end with an impressive profit made so we are happy to award Predictology a PASSED rating after our three month trial. 

 

Service Breakdown

Ease of use: There are quite a few bets with this service, particularly at weekends when there can be ten or more per day. You can use Betfair or the bookies to place the bets and of course you can develop your own systems using the software so there is great flexibility in how you can use the service. 

Availability of prices: Most of the time the prices held up well and we didn’t experience any problems in matching the advised odds on the whole. 

Strike rate: The strike rate during the trial was 52%. It’s always to good to see a higher than 50% strike rate meaning a nice steady stream of winners. 

Advised Betting Bank: We used a 100 point bank for this trial, which we think should be more than comfortable given the strike and staking used. 

Subscription costs: The subscription costs are reasonable at $1 for the first 7 days then $37 per month or $277 per year.

    Anthony Wybourn says:

    I have had Predictology for a few months now. I devised some of my own systems and also used the pre loaded systems as well. There were some initial bugs where incorrect bets not fitting the parameters were advised but these have been rectified. My main gripe is that the email alert service which you tick on the systems you want to bet on doesn’t seem to work. After three weeks of no alerts I went through the laborious routine of running each system to see if any bets were imminent and about 8 or 9 were advised. I can only assume that the email alert system doesn’t work. This has been advised to members a few weeks ago but obviously still a problem. The Predictology platform seems a good idea but I never seemed to make any money from it recording mainly losses. I used both the pre loaded and own systems which promised high ROIs but never delivered. Maybe I should have given it longer but the lack of email alerts caused me to lose interest. It is a bit of a gimmick and I imagine most people will try it for a while and lose interest. I find that Football Adviser (the owners of Predictology) put out too many systems and strategies which aren’t really that good in my opinion. They have an initial blitz where they send out loads of emails about a certain system then these dry up when they start marketing another idea. I don’t think Predictology is worth bothering with.
